Arsenal's 70 points is their 8th highest total after 33 matches of a Premier League campaign:
2003-04 - 81pts 1st
2022-23 - 75pts 2nd
2023-24 - 74pts 2nd
2001-02 - 72pts 1st
2009-10 - 71pts 3rd
2004-05 - 71pts 2nd
2007-08 - 71pts 3rd
70 points after 33 matches would be the lowest points tally that any team has gone on to win a Premier League title since 1997-98 (Arsenal had 69 that season).
2002-03 and 2010-11 also saw Man Utd with 70 points after 33 matches.

Eberechi Eze has scored in just three Premier League matches this season and yet he is Arsenal's joint-second top scorer.
Set pieces have dried up and it's laid our attacking travails bare.
- Trossard hasn’t scored in his last 22 games in all competitions
- Saka has two goals in his last 24 in all competitions
- Martinelli hasn’t scored in his last 23 Premier League games
- Madueke has two goals in 22 Premier League appearances
- Odegaard has one goal in his last 21 PL appearances

Arsenal's 2025-26 Premier League record:
First 20 games W15 D3 L2 W% 75%
Last 13 games W6 D4 L3 W% 46%
Arsenal are 11 points better off vs equivalent 2024-25 fixtures. If results match last season's for the rest of 25/26, final totals:
85 Arsenal (+11)
82 Man City (+11)
67 Man Utd (+25)
66 Liverpool (-18)
65 Villa (-1)
55 Chelsea (-14)
46 Newcastle (-20)
34 Spurs (-4)
